A leading supply chain solutions company in Birmingham seeks a Territory Manager to build and sustain customer relationships while identifying growth opportunities. You will collaborate with cross-functional teams and conduct business reviews to ensure customer satisfaction and operational efficiency.
The ideal candidate has two years of experience in a customer-facing role within the FMCG or Supply Chain sector and is skilled in business development and negotiation. This role offers competitive compensation and benefits.

How to prepare for a job interview at CHEP UK Ltd.
✨Know Your Territory
Before the interview, research the specific territory you'll be managing. Understand the local market dynamics, key players, and potential growth opportunities. This will show your prospective employer that you're proactive and ready to hit the ground running.
✨Showcase Your Relationship-Building Skills
Prepare examples of how you've successfully built and maintained customer relationships in previous roles. Be ready to discuss specific strategies you used to enhance customer satisfaction and loyalty, as this is crucial for the Territory Manager position.
✨Demonstrate Business Development Acumen
Think of instances where you've identified and capitalised on growth opportunities. Highlight your negotiation skills and how you've successfully closed deals or improved operational efficiency. This will align perfectly with what the company is looking for.
✨Collaborate and Communicate
Since the role involves working with cross-functional teams, prepare to discuss how you've effectively collaborated with others in the past. Share examples that illustrate your communication skills and ability to work towards common goals, which are essential for ensuring customer satisfaction.
